#include "client.h"
#include "xerror.h"
#include "prop.h"
+#include "config.h"
#include "screen.h"
#include "frame.h"
#include "engine.h"
client);
focus_order[desktop] = g_list_prepend(focus_order[desktop],
client);
- } else if (focus_follow) {
+ } else if (config_focus_follow) {
#ifdef DEBUG_FOCUS
g_message("EnterNotify on %lx, focusing window",
client->window);
if (ce.xconfigurerequest.value_mask & CWStackMode)
e->xconfigurerequest.detail = ce.xconfigurerequest.detail;
}
- if (i) g_message("Compressed %d Configures", i);
/* if we are iconic (or shaded (fvwm does this)) ignore the event */
if (client->iconic || client->shaded) return;
client_unmanage(client);
break;
case MapRequest:
+ g_message("MapRequest for 0x%lx", client->window);
if (!client->iconic) break; /* this normally doesn't happen, but if it
does, we don't want it! */
if (screen_showing_desktop)